#492e32 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#492e32 is composed of 28.6% red, 18% green and 19.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 37% magenta, 31.5% yellow and 71.4% black. It has a hue angle of 351.1 degrees, a saturation of 22.7% and a lightness of 23.3%. #492e32 color hex could be obtained by blending #925c64 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#492e32 color description : Very dark desaturated red.
#492e32 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#492e32 has RGB values of R:73, G:46, B:50 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.37, Y:0.32, K:0.71. Its decimal value is 4795954.

Shades and Tints of #492e32
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010101 is the darkest color, while #f8f4f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#492e32
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#403738 is the less saturated color, while #770012 is the most saturated one.
